The McGrath Family JA BizTown

The McGrath Family JA BizTown

Grades 4-6

Grades 4-6

The McGrath Family JA BizTown is Junior Achievement’s experiential-based elementary school Capstone Program. Through daily lessons, hands-on activities, and active participation in a simulated community, students are encouraged to use critical thinking skills as they build the foundation in business, economics, and free enterprise. Students develop a strong understanding of the relationship between what they learn in school and their successful participation in a local economy.

The McGrath Family JA BizTown program details:

  • 12 in-class teacher-led sessions to prepare for the simulation

  • 4 ½ hour visit to the McGrath Family JA BizTown

  • 1 in-class session after the simulation for students to reflect on their experience

The McGrath Family JA BizTown is a 10,000-square-foot mini-city comprised of 21 life-sized San Diego businesses where students connect the lessons learned in the classroom to ‘real-world’ applications. They run a business, earn paychecks, open bank accounts, pay taxes, vote, and are challenged to earn a profit in their business. Their experience is monumental and prepares them for a lifetime of learning and academic achievement.

Virtual McGrath Family JA Biztown

Virtual McGrath Family JA Biztown

Grades 4-6

While nothing can replace the in-person McGrath Family JA BizTown program, our JA team has created a one-of-a-kind virtual BizTown simulation that models our very own McGrath Family JA BizTown in video game format. Our virtual program provides the opportunity to take part in our popular JA BizTown program when in-person is not available or accessible.

There are 9 required lessons that need to be taught prior to accessing the virtual program that focus on financial literacy, community and economy, and work and career readiness. In virtual JA BizTown, there are 5 different jobs to choose from and the ability to take part in all 5 jobs — an option that is not available with the in-person program.

Freelance Day in JA BizTown

Freelance Day in JA BizTown

Grades 4-6

Grades 4-6

Does your school not participate in the BizTown program? Or, do you just want to come to BizTown again?

“Freelance Day” in BizTown is for individuals to take part in our program and be a part of the BizTown community. JA BizTown is a simulation experience that encourages fourth to sixth-grade students get to step into the world of business. They will explore career pathways while preparing and motivating students for their futures. Each student is assigned to a job and shop inside our BizTown mini-city where they have ‘real-world’ responsibilities and tasks.

Your student will:

  • Learn about money, business, and careers.
  • Get assigned to a BizTown job and shop such as bank CEO, scientist, radio host, and more!
  • Discover what it’s like to work a job, run a business, and understand their role in the local economy.
  • Be exposed to in-demand career pathways and industries in the San Diego economy.
  • Learn how to manage money and get introduced to different financial tools.
